Chapter 2
Peyton had to catch her breath at Nathan's remark about possibly being her baby's father. She pulled back slightly meeting his gaze.
"What? We were together during my team's Christmas party," Nathan shrugged. "It stands to reason."
"I know" Peyton said. She felt so flustered. The details were blurry, but she remembered bits of being with Nathan's teammates at the party. Then going to the hotel afterwards. Drinking out of the mini bar. Laughing like they were fifteen again. Nathan taking off his shirt, climbing into bed, and waking up next to him in the hotel suite.
"Then what makes you think Luke is the father?" Nathan asked her.
"Nothing. I wasn't sure, but Brooke knew I was with Lucas and she just assumed that it is his baby. How was I going to explain otherwise? Brooke was too busy with Julian and the twins over Christmas to even know I went to that party with you."
"I can't believe this," Nathan commented, although Peyton could see he wasn't angry with her.
"I'm shocked too. I wasn't planning to be with either one of you and the timing makes it impossible to know who this baby belongs to. I was planning to say it was a one-night-stand since you're both taken, but Brooke keeps telling me I should tell Luke."
"I'm not taken. Those other women I dated during basketball, they didn't mean anything. That's why I asked you to be my date to that party. I can be myself with you and you're smoking hot," he grinned and winked at her.
"Then you and Hailey will work things out since you have James together."
"Believe me, I've gone back and forth on that, but Hailey and I haven't been together since high school. I could never live up to her expectations." Nathan felt it had been a tough road trying to impress Hailey. She didn't accept him just the way he was. She never liked his friends and when she got pregnant, it had been all about her. She didn't want him to go away to college and broke up with him when he left to Duke.
"I haven't talked to Hailey in three years, since we had a big fight when Luke and Lindsay were getting married," Peyton told him. "She was mad I was rude to Lindsay and didn't go to their wedding."
"Typical Peyton," Nathan joked. "I haven't heard much from her either. I've been paying child support and I thought she was here taking care of James, but clearly, I was delusional. She's now living in Memphis with some guy named Chris according to my parents. Does Brooke still talk to Hailey?" he asked, trying to get some clarity to explain Hailey's actions.
"She moved out there about the time Brooke was having the twins. I don't even think Brooke kept in touch with Hailey after marrying Julian. Brooke was already busy working at her Mom's clothing line and then they were busy with all that IVF stuff trying to get pregnant," Peyton explained.
"I can't believe we're all parents now," Nathan commented. "This is wild. It feels like just yesterday you and I were hiding out at my parent's beach house. Remember that was the first time I told you 'I love you', when we snuck out there together for the first time? You were the hottest girl in our class and all mine."
Peyton felt herself blush. Nathan was her first love. He could have chosen from any of the flirtatious, beauty queens who wanted him but he chose her. She remembered being fifteen and Nathan telling her she was meant for him and, until Lucas came along, they had something special.
"Not anymore," Peyton said, glancing at her baby bump.
"Now, more than ever," Nathan said. "You could have told me," Nathan wrapped his arm around Peyton's shoulders and she rested her head against his chest. It felt surreal.
"Well now you know," Peyton whispered, feeling a tear slip down her cheek, overwhelmed by the moment.
"I might be a dad again. That's a big deal," Nathan let out a big sigh.
"Yeah," Peyton agreed letting the words hang in the air. She didn't know what to hope for anymore.
Nathan placed a hand on her stomach. "What are the chances?
Peyton do you want to get back together?" he asked.
Before she could respond, her phone rang. It was Brooke.
"That's weird she usually texts," Peyton said. "I did sort of say I might come over earlier before I got sick," Peyton added, accepting the call.
"Hey, sorry I didn't come over -" Peyton began but was interrupted by Brooke crying into the phone.
"Peyton, I need you to come over asap. I have to go to the hospital."
"Now? Are you okay?" Peyton asked, hearing the urgency in her best friend's voice.
"It's not me. It's Julian. Please come over and watch the boys until my parents get here," Brooke pleaded in a desperate voice Peyton barely recognized.
"Of course. I'll be on my way. What happened?"
"Julian never came home. He was in a terrible car accident and they called me from the hospital. They have him in surgery. Peyton, they told me it could take hours to stabilize him. He has a head injury and he's already lost a lot of blood. I thought he was just working late and he's been fighting for his life," Brooke wept hysterically.
"Brooke, I'm coming. I'm sure he's in good hands," Peyton tried to reassure her, but could hear her own voice shaking.
"I'll take you," Nathan insisted, overhearing their call.
"Thanks, maybe you can drive Brooke to the hospital. She's too messed up to drive in her condition," Peyton suggested.
"Good idea," Nathan agreed, guiding Peyton to his truck.

By the time they got to the ICU at the hospital, Brooke had completely dissolved into sobs. She was grateful Nathan had offered to bring her and too distraught to even wonder how he ended up at Peyton's apartment.
After an hour of sitting in a freezing waiting room, with a muted tv playing on the wall and a few other families that appeared exhausted and worried, Brooke still had no answers. She was beside herself with racing thoughts. She hadn't even been permitted to see Julian, she wondered if she'd ever hear his voice or hold his hand again. Brooke looked down at her sparkling diamond ring and wedding band and began shaking as tears fell uncontrollably. She could hear medical equipment beeping ominous sounds in every direction.
Suddenly, a doctor approached, "Mrs. Julian Baker, will you please come with me?" Brooke could hear the concern in his voice betraying his calm demeanor. Nathan gave her a sympathetic hug, though Brooke could see he looked pale and unsure what was coming.
"Is Julian okay?" Brooke cried. Completely distraught, she got to her feet and followed the doctor.
"Please right this way," the doctor said, leading her down a corridor through a doorway that opened as the doctor swiped his badge and closed behind them. Brooke could see deep creases in his forehead when he spoke to her.
He guided her into a small nursing area. "I'm so sorry," was all Brooke heard before collapsing.
